There are 17 retirement homes serving El Reno, Oklahoma. This includes 1 in El Reno and 16 nearby. Retirement home care costs in Oklahoma range from about $19 up to $117 per day, with a mean expenditure running about $57. The per month cost averages about $1,695 and ranges between $577 and $3,520. Yearly, the median cost is about $20,337, which is less than the national average of $23,100.
The cost of retirement home living in El Reno typically ranges from about $572 per month up to $3,190 per month. The average cost is around $1,829 per month, or about $21,953 per year.
El Reno is a small city in Canadian County, Oklahoma. It is part of the Oklahoma City metropolitan area. While the encompassing area is home to 944,367 residents, there are 18,595 living within the city. The 55+ community currently represents 23% of the total population.
The SeniorScore™ for El Reno is 67. The average housing price in the city is $135,000, which is higher than the state average of $117,000. El Reno also has a moderate unemployment rate of roughly 7.87%. The city's average household income is $48,000 ($22,000 on a per capita basis), in comparison to an average of $41,000 for the whole of Oklahoma.
El Reno has mild average temperatures, with comfortable winters and warm summers. The city receives low amounts of precipitation annually. El Reno has above average air quality, excellent water quality ratings, and an average rate of crime in relation to other cities.
